Hotel Hullu Poro
10/10 Excellent
"The staff was super nice. They really helped me out answered every question. I had help me find some things that I really love to do here in Levi. I was only there one night, but I wanna go back to their lounge. It's really pretty there. They have wonderful art everywhere Local and some local authors with plenty of books that you can just pick up and read. From the airport, I took a flight from Helsinki straight to Levi and there was a bus there that only cost about $10 to take me directly to my hotel and that was very convenient. Right there at the hotel there's a really nice restaurant you can sit inside or out the weight. Staff was also very nice and help me to find things to do while I was here so you just have to ask the people and they're super friendly. There's some really nice steps right near the Burger King or behind the Burger King that you can step up. It's like 776 steps to go to the top of the Ski area where you can get a cheesecake and a coffee and then there's a little museum which I'm just about to go to about the Sami. It's called Sami land."
